Purple Martins: Conservation, Community, and 40 Pounds of Insects a Year
Venue
Online via Zoom
About the Event
This presentation will explore the biology and history of the Purple Martin, their remarkable aerial insect-eating habits, the conservation challenges impacting the species, recommendations on martin housing, and effective techniques for colony attraction and management.
Presenter: Courtney Rousseau, President, NC Purple Martin Society and a Purple Martin Conservation Association affiliate.
